One example of displaying professional communication skills while talking to a customer is actively listening to their concerns, demonstrating empathy, and confirming understanding by paraphrasing their issues. Another example is using clear and concise language to provide information or solutions, ensuring the customer feels informed and valued throughout the interaction.
Effective interpersonal communication relies on several key gateways, including active listening, empathy, and clarity. Active listening ensures that the speaker feels heard and understood, while empathy fosters a connection by acknowledging feelings and perspectives. Clarity in expression helps prevent misunderstandings and ensures that messages are conveyed accurately. Together, these elements create a supportive environment for open dialogue and meaningful interaction.

Tinker Bell, the fairy, is jealous of Peter Pan's attention to Wendy. She feels threatened by Wendy's presence and the bond that develops between Peter and Wendy, leading her to act out in jealousy. Tinker Bell's feelings drive much of the conflict in the story as she tries to reclaim Peter's affection.
